Chapter 107: Self-binding and Confession
Chapter 107: Self-binding and Confession
As soon as Wang Zhihuan heard what he said, he felt that it was inappropriate.
Although he had been an official, he was only a minor official after all, and he did not hold the position for long. In addition, he had some scholarly spirit, so he could not help but speak his mind.
He should investigate what kind of rice can be grown in Anxi himself instead of asking his superiors. It would be fine if Li Ying knew it, but if Li Ying didn't know it, wouldn't it embarrass Li Ying?
Moreover, Li Heng was a prince who grew up in Chang'an, so it was good enough that he didn't ask "Why don't we eat meat porridge?" How could he know anything about rice seeds?
Wang Zhihuan was worried and was just trying to find a way to change the subject, but he heard Li Ying say, "Growing japonica rice, Anxi Wei..."
Li Ying wanted to say that Anxi's latitude was above 30 degrees north latitude, which was not suitable for growing indica rice. However, thinking that Wang Zhihuan and the others did not understand longitude and latitude, he changed his words and said, "The terrain and weather in Anxi are only suitable for growing japonica rice, not indica rice."
Everyone was a little surprised to hear Li Heng say this so casually, and at the same time they wondered in their hearts: "Is His Royal Highness Shou really only thinking about farming?"
Li Heng didn't notice the surprise of others, but continued quietly: "Except for the Han Dynasty, only our Tang Dynasty manages this Anxi area. The rest of the time, Anxi is under the leadership of nomadic tribes. It is precisely because of this that Anxi's farming is not well developed. Therefore, if we want to truly develop Anxi's farming, in addition to improving advanced agricultural tools, it is also very important to introduce crops suitable for Anxi. I hope General Wang will take more care of it."
"Yes." Wang Zhihuan bowed to Li Heng and had a new understanding of Li Heng in his heart, and he felt more convinced.
Wang Zhihuan withdrew, and Gao Xianzhi stepped forward and said, "Your Highness told me before about the method of modifying the bow and arrow, and I have achieved some results."
"Oh?" Li Heng became interested and said, "Bring it up and let me see it."
"Yes."
Gao Xianzhi received the order and asked the soldiers to bring the bow and arrow samples and personally present them to Li Heng.
Li Heng took it and took a look. This newly made bow and arrow was indeed at the level of the Ming and Qing dynasties.
Li Ying praised sincerely: "General Gao is a man of great talent!"
Gao Xianzhi said, "It was all your Highness's idea. I had your Highness' personal guidance and it took me more than half a year to make the finished product. I am not worthy of the title of great talent."
Li Heng said: "Every profession has its own specialties. General Gao is a talented general, and now he has also studied weapons. The general deserves the title of great talent."
Gao Xianzhi was no longer modest after hearing this and said, "Thank you for the compliment, Your Highness."
Li Ying nodded, looked at the bow and arrow, and his joy gradually faded.
Li Heng's joy faded away, not because he found any other problems with the bow and arrow, but because he thought of another thing: Anxi could not mass-produce bows and arrows by itself.
This is not just a problem of craftsmen and industrial chains, but also because the raw materials for making bows and arrows, trees and bamboo, are scarce in Anxi.
Therefore, the weapons of the Anxi army have always been supplied by the imperial court.
Therefore, it is simply unrealistic to want to be the only one and produce in bulk.
Li Heng sighed inwardly, handed the bow and arrow to Gao Xianzhi, and said, "Send this bow and arrow to the Imperial Arms Bureau to see if they will accept it."
Gao Xianzhi noticed Li Heng's expression just now. At first he thought that there was something wrong with what he did, but when he heard what Li Heng said, he sighed silently.
Of course, he sighed not for the same reason as Li Heng, but because he knew that it was not easy for the court to innovate weapons. If everything went well, it would be reviewed and tested at various levels and could be used in a few years. If not, it would be forgotten.
The crowd discussed other matters and then dispersed.
Li Ying sat in his seat, lost in thought.
He was thinking about two questions.
The first problem is how to report the military farming matters truthfully.
If it were in the past, he would have reported the truth to Li Linfu and he would have spoken for him, but now that Li Linfu accepted Li Longji's division of them, Li Linfu would most likely oppose him. The second problem was that Anxi was too dependent on the court. Food, supplies, and weapons all needed to be supplied by the court. With such a heavy dependence, let alone accomplishing anything big, it was difficult to be tough.
Before Li Heng could come up with a conclusion, Gao Xianzhi came back.
Gao Xianzhi hurried to Li Ying and reported: "Your Highness, Moheda Gan sent a letter, asking to come in person to apologize."
"Oh?" Li Heng was startled and stood up.
Li Heng knew that the crime Mohedagan came to confess was that he had led troops to besiege Qiuci last year, and the reason for confessing was that he wanted to gain Li Heng's support to fight with Dumozhi.
Gao Xianzhi asked, "Should we set an ambush and capture him, in order to avenge the Turkic siege of Qiuci last year?"
"No need." Li Heng shook his head and said, "As the leader of the Huang clan, Moheda Gan dared to risk his life and come here to apologize in person, which means that the price he is willing to offer is not low."
This was also Gao Xianzhi's true thought. The reason why Gao Xianzhi asked whether to capture Mohedagan first was that he wanted to see whether Li Heng cared about the hatred of the Turkic siege of Qiuci last year.
After all, Yang Yuhuan was in the city at that time.
In addition to this reason, Gao Xianzhi also looked down on the Turks. He felt that it was okay to support anyone, or even to destroy them all.
Of course, it would be best if Li Heng could put the interests of the Tang Dynasty first.
Gao Xianzhi asked: "Then what should we do?"
Li Heng said: "Reply to him that if he comes to apologize in person, I will go to greet him."
"What if he cheats and takes advantage of Your Highness's close proximity to hurt You?" Gao Xianzhi expressed his concerns.
Li Heng smiled upon hearing this and said, "If he dares to come and plead guilty in person, I will go to meet him in person. Do you think that I, the prince of the Tang Dynasty, am afraid of a Turkic leader?"
Gao Xianzhi was impressed by Li Heng's ambition and asked, "How do we decide on the time and place?"
"Mohedagan and Dumozhi are already furious. He is more anxious than us, so we will give them a time." Li Heng thought, "As for the location, it will be in Qiuci. Let's see if he is sincere enough."
"Yes, I will reply right away." Gao Xianzhi took the order and left.
After some negotiations, Mohedagan agreed to come to Qiuci to apologize and set the fastest time.
……
……
……
Outside the city of Qiuci, Mohedagan came tied up and brought only a few dozen guards with him.
The Tang army soldiers of Qiuci gathered outside the city gate, and Li Heng calmly left the city under the escort of ceremonial guards.
Mohedagan looked at Li Heng and saw that he was only eighteen or nineteen years old, but he was handsome and had an extraordinary aura. Escorted by the guards of honor, he looked dignified and calm.
Moheda Gan waited for Li Heng to come up to him, bowed and saluted, and said in a not-so-fluent Tang dialect: "I, the guilty minister Moheda Gan, pay my respects to His Royal Highness Prince Shou."
"You don't have to be so polite, Khan." Li Heng smiled and untied the rope for Moheda Gan himself, and asked with a smile: "Why did the Khan tie himself up?"
